<p>Long-afterglow luminescent material is represented by the formula aMO.bM'(S<SUB>ß</SUB>Se<SUB>1-ß</SUB>).cAl<SUB>2</SUB>O<SUB>3</SUB>.dB<SUB>2</SUB>O<SUB>3</SUB>.eP<SUB>2</SUB>O<SUB>5</SUB>:xEu.yLn, wherein M is one or more elements selected from Sr, Ca, Ba, and Mg, M' is one or more elements selected from Sr, Ca, and Ba, Ln is one or more elements selected from Nd, Dy, Tm, La, Ce, and Pr, a, b, c, d, e, x, y is molar number respectively, 0.5<a<6.0, 0.0001=b=2.0, 0.5=c=9.0, 0=d =1.0, 0=e=1.0, 0.00001=x=0.25, 0.00001=y=0.3, 0=ß=1.0, wherein 0.5<(a+b) =6.0, 0=(d+e) =1.0. The preparation method is solid phase reaction at high temperature by firstly oxidation and then reduction.</p> |
